Type
ORACLE
Validation date
2024-09-19 18: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01219,
    "usd": 0.0136
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001E3836C019F00E35E504807E0EC8501DD474329283E47B7E3E3DBDCFDBA0847BE

Previous signature

26FAD860FC9EE127CAC5B1EF0A15F90F0484DAC624EB3C7DAC9977BA26BDC19F3E5EE3C7FE1FA55250BBE95A2D2CB5AC91075531258BBCEFECA281D54B71560F

Origin signature

304602210093CE3445E7BD05262DFBBAB3BAF2B9F27540925497D65E43EAC0E6A994B059B4022100EB41E3FE99E6CD7BBE3EAEBF18D72EC574D531DD8D3AF3654B5E0B8E9AC1DE7A

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

0021511108E8CA7B949A2DC0D6F4435F63C83A00BE1A26BB67CE3AFCFFD54EB596

Coordinator signature

54A72EBE3F58124889D42BA973D8CC397E6E5234350975600B2A6D39CC6057D5895E84D7FDC8963018680FB86123DC5095BBDDC8FF923CE47CB2ED62BD4C270D

Validator #1 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#1 signature

37A098C3B1B3B17B700530419B6CDF1470359BBA5C63D74128D70D823EE2DE9F72E44451DEA9127DA74D5051BFD5D1B5D923F08DF8D23A1C8BF20689ECAB3401

Validator #2 public key

000109F3F0A3EA1C4E40F676D27DF717E0A0C76D4A9EC89A8CAD79DFD414C78C1CD2

Validator #2 signature

90AFE9FD532B0DAD76FC1F01E9D8C76E967816FD3A9D5584EADFF8446B5B4E67BC9FC6CA59BBF3C71A7F1991104CB38939337A0AD0B58BEDCC06B40008FA6D08